SCALE-UP Implementor's Workshop
SCALE-UP is an activity-based curriculum for studio/workshop classes of
up to 100 students. NC State and University of Central Florida are
offering a 2-day workshop for faculty interested in adopting/adapting
the SCALE-UP curriculum for introductory physics classes. Although the
hundreds of lesson plans that are available were designed for large
enrollment classes, these PER-based collaborative activities can also be
used in smaller classes. The workshop will be held in Orlando on June
7-8, 2002. Some travel funding may be available. For more information,
contact Bob Beichner at beichner@ncsu.edu or Jeff Saul at
saul@physics.ucf.edu or visit http://www.NCSU.edu/PER.
